not really a con, but the PSU is a random chinese one and only 300W, with no extra ports. it fits in there nicely though, amazing wire organization. i replaced with a 500W thermaltake psu with extra connections for the future upgrades.

Power supply burnt out after 30 days. Concluded that return shipping and handling costs would've been more than just replacing the PSU myself. Very thin flimsy metal case. Onboard NIC will sometimes disappear all together and stop functioning
